"Victorian Songs: Lyrics of the Affections and Nature" by Edmund H. Garrett is a collection of lyrical poems published in the late 19th century. The anthology showcases a variety of songs that express themes of love, nature, and the emotional landscapes of the Victorian era, featuring works by notable poets of the time, including Tennyson and Rosse...

The opening of the collection introduces readers to its structure and thematic focus, beginning with a quote from Tennyson that sets the tone for the lyrical journey ahead. Following this, it lists various included poems, indicating a wide range of styles and subjects that delve into the human experience of love and the beauty of nature. The beginning also hints at the blend of nostalgia and emotive storytelling that characterizes the Victorian lyrical tradition, preparing readers to engage with expressions that balance both melancholy and admiration for life's fleeting moments.
